What Are Managed Services?
Managed services refer to the practice of outsourcing IT functions to a third-party provider. These providers offer a range of services, including cloud management, data protection, and cybersecurity, allowing businesses to focus on their core activities while ensuring their IT infrastructure is secure and efficient.

Key Security Features of Managed Services
Managed services offer a variety of security features designed to protect enterprise data. Regular security audits, 24/7 monitoring, threat detection, and incident response plans are just a few of the measures that MSPs employ to maintain a secure IT environment. Additionally, cloud-based security solutions can provide encryption, secure access, and data backup to protect against data breaches.
